In an increasingly interconnected digital environment, the risks posed by Advanced Persistent Threats (APTs) have become a pressing concern for businesses, organizations and individual users alike. APTs are sophisticated, targeted attacks that seek to infiltrate systems over extended periods, often with the goal of stealing sensitive information or disrupting operations. Unlike more common attacks, APTs are characterized by their stealthiness and persistence, often involving multiple stages and sophisticated techniques to evade detection. APTs are crafted by cyber criminals to circumvent security measures and inflict maximum damage and disruption. Given the complexity and evolving nature of these threats, it is clear that no single solution is sufficient to safeguard systems or networks. Instead, a comprehensive, multi-layered security approach is essential, complemented by constant network monitoring. This is where Advanced Threat Protection (ATP) plays a crucial role. ATP solutions use a variety of methods to prevent and block threats before they can execute.
ATP works by using a combination of technologies and techniques to prevent, detect and respond to sophisticated cyber threats, including zero-day exploits, malware, ransomware and targeted attacks. ATP solutions are designed to offer multi-layered security, often going beyond traditional antivirus or firewall defenses.

To implement ATP effectively, organizations should adopt key best practices that strengthen their security framework and enhance resilience against potential breaches.
Before implementing ATP solutions, organizations should conduct a comprehensive risk assessment to identify vulnerabilities within their systems. The assessment should evaluate potential threats, determine the value of assets and analyse the impact of potential security breaches. By understanding the landscape of risk, organizations can tailor their ATP strategies effectively.
ATP should not rely on a single layer of defense. Instead, organizations should adopt a multi-layered security framework that includes firewalls, intrusion detection systems, antivirus software and endpoint protection. The diversification of protective measures increases the likelihood of detecting and neutralizing threats at different stages of an attack.
Continuous monitoring is essential for identifying threats in real-time. Organizations must employ advanced analytics tools that leverage artificial intelligence and machine learning to analyze data traffic and detect anomalies. This proactive approach enables swift responses to emerging threats and minimizes the potential for damage.
Having a well-defined incident response plan is crucial for addressing security breaches effectively. Organizations should develop and regularly update this plan, ensuring that all stakeholders know their roles in the event of a security incident. A practiced response can minimize disruption and facilitate a quicker recovery.
Human error remains one of the most significant vulnerabilities in cybersecurity. Organizations should invest in regular training programs to educate employees on recognizing phishing attempts, safe browsing habits and the importance of strong password policies. Empowering employees with knowledge can significantly reduce the likelihood of successful attacks.
Keeping software and systems updated with the latest patches is vital in combating threats. Cybercriminals often exploit outdated software vulnerabilities to gain access to networks. Organizations must implement a regular update schedule and employ automated patch management tools to ensure that all systems are secure.
Finally, organizations should consider collaborating with trusted cybersecurity firms that specialize in ATP solutions. These partnerships can provide access to advanced threat intelligence, ongoing support, and expertise that enhance the organization’s overall security strategy.
